#d67097 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d67097 is composed of 83.9% red, 43.9%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.7%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 337.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 63.9%. #d67097 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0ff with #ad002f.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d67097 color description : Slightly desaturated pink.
#d67097 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d67097 has RGB values of R:214, G:112, B:151 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.29,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14053527.

Shades and Tints of #d67097
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090305 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fb is the lightest one.
